本文探讨了构建高效新闻信息获取系统的关键——采集新闻蜘蛛池。文章首先介绍了新闻采集流程,包括确定采集目标、设计采集策略、执行采集任务以及处理采集结果等步骤。文章详细阐述了采集新闻蜘蛛池的工作原理,包括如何模拟浏览器行为、如何解析网页结构以及如何应对反爬虫机制等。文章强调了采集新闻蜘蛛池在提升新闻信息获取效率、降低人力成本以及增强数据安全性等方面的优势,并展望了其在未来新闻信息获取系统中的应用前景。
在信息爆炸的时代,新闻数据的采集、整理与分析对于媒体机构、市场研究、政策制定等多个领域而言至关重要,传统的人工筛选方式已难以满足高效、大规模的信息获取需求,在此背景下,“采集新闻蜘蛛池”作为一种自动化、智能化的新闻信息采集工具应运而生,它通过模拟人类浏览网页的行为,从各大新闻网站中抓取最新资讯,极大地提高了新闻信息获取的效率和准确性,本文将深入探讨采集新闻蜘蛛池的工作原理、优势、应用场景以及面临的挑战与应对策略。
一、采集新闻蜘蛛池的工作原理
采集新闻蜘蛛池,又称网络爬虫或网络机器人,是一种基于算法和编程技术,自动浏览互联网并提取所需信息的工具,其核心工作原理可概括为以下几个步骤:
1、目标网站分析:蜘蛛池需要确定目标网站,即需要从中采集新闻的URL,这通常通过预设的列表或根据特定关键词、类别自动发现相关网站实现。
2、页面请求:通过HTTP协议向目标网站发送请求,获取网页源代码,这一过程模拟了浏览器访问网页的行为。
3、数据解析:接收到网页内容后,蜘蛛池利用HTML解析技术(如BeautifulSoup、lxml等)提取出目标信息,如标题、发布时间、正文内容、来源链接等。
4、数据过滤与存储:提取的信息需经过过滤处理,去除无关内容,并按照预设格式存储于数据库或数据仓库中,便于后续分析和使用。
5、合规性处理:为避免违反网站的使用条款及网络爬虫协议(robots.txt),蜘蛛池需遵守相关规则,合理控制访问频率,避免对目标网站造成负担。
二、采集新闻蜘蛛池的优势
1、高效性:相比人工浏览,蜘蛛池能够24小时不间断工作,极大提高了信息获取的速度和规模。
2、准确性:通过精确的算法和规则设置,可以确保抓取信息的准确性和完整性。
3、灵活性:可根据需求灵活调整抓取策略,如选择特定时间段、关键词进行定向抓取。
4、成本效益:自动化操作降低了人力成本,适合大规模数据处理任务。
5、实时性:能够迅速捕捉到最新发布的新闻信息,满足时效性要求高的应用场景。
三、应用场景与案例分析
1、媒体监测:电视台、广播电台及网络新闻媒体利用蜘蛛池持续监控行业动态、政策变化、突发事件等,确保新闻报道的及时性和准确性。《纽约时报》就采用了先进的爬虫技术,快速收集全球范围内的政治、经济新闻,保持其内容的领先性。
2、市场研究:企业利用蜘蛛池收集竞争对手信息、消费者行为数据等,为市场策略制定提供决策支持,电商巨头通过抓取市场趋势报告和消费者评论,优化商品推荐算法。
3、舆情分析:政府机构和社会组织利用蜘蛛池监测公众舆论,预测社会情绪变化,为政策调整提供依据,公共卫生部门在疫情期间通过抓取社交媒体上的信息,快速响应公众关切。
4、学术研究:学者利用蜘蛛池收集特定领域文献、研究成果,加速学术研究的进度,经济学研究者通过抓取财经新闻报道,分析经济动态与股市表现的关系。
四、面临的挑战与应对策略
尽管采集新闻蜘蛛池具有诸多优势,但在实际应用中仍面临诸多挑战:
1、合规性问题:爬虫行为可能触犯版权法、隐私法等法律法规,应对策略是严格遵守robots.txt协议,尊重网站版权声明,避免未经授权的数据抓取,加强与目标网站的合法合作,获取数据使用授权。
2、数据质量问题:网页结构变化频繁导致解析错误或遗漏,应对策略是定期更新解析规则,采用机器学习算法自动适应网页变化,提高数据提取的准确率。
3、性能瓶颈:大规模并发抓取可能导致网络带宽消耗过大或服务器负载过高,应对策略是优化爬虫架构,采用分布式部署,合理控制并发数,利用缓存机制减少重复请求。
4、安全与隐私风险:爬虫可能泄露用户隐私信息或参与网络攻击,应对策略是加强安全审计,实施数据加密传输,定期更新安全补丁,确保爬虫系统的安全性。
五、未来展望
随着人工智能技术的不断进步,采集新闻蜘蛛池将更加智能化、个性化,通过自然语言处理(NLP)技术提升信息抽取的精度和效率;利用深度学习模型预测新闻热点,实现精准推送;结合区块链技术保障数据的安全性和可信度等,采集新闻蜘蛛池将成为连接数据与洞察的桥梁,助力各行各业实现信息的高效利用和价值挖掘。
采集新闻蜘蛛池作为信息时代的重要工具,正不断推动着新闻信息采集方式的变革,通过合理应用与持续优化,它将在促进信息流通、提升决策效率等方面发挥更加重要的作用,面对挑战与机遇并存的现状,我们需保持审慎态度,确保技术的健康发展与合规使用。